About the Role
Resource Innovations is seeking a Lead Java Software Engineer to join our growing Software as a Service (SaaS) team. This role involves the design, development, and deployment of innovative cloud-based enterprise software for leading Energy organizations. We are looking for passionate individuals eager to make a global impact through product craftsmanship.
Responsibilities
- Lead and participate in the full software development life cycle of cloud-based enterprise applications, including design, development, testing, implementation, and support in a fast-paced, distributed environment.
- Design and develop cloud-native applications using Java, Spring Boot, and related frameworks.
- Work with REST/SOAP web services, API Gateways, and RDBMS to build scalable, high-performance systems.
- Ensure software designs meet performance, security, usability, reliability, and scalability requirements.
- Develop clean, maintainable, and well-documented code following best practices and design patterns.
- Conduct code reviews, provide feedback, and contribute to continuous improvement in development standards.
- Identify, analyze, and resolve complex technical issues, including production support and performance bottlenecks.
- Optimize applications for performance and scalability.
- Collaborate cross-functionally with QA, DevOps, Product, and Business teams using Agile methodologies (Scrum, Jira, Confluence, Git) to deliver quality software solutions on time.
- Stay current with evolving technologies, including AI-assisted development practices, and recommend improvements to tools, frameworks, and engineering processes.
